Transaction 72eabc71a825d8174d8e430d7155d76d20679b3ef78ddca5ce101e8154f207c7
1 Input
2 Outputs
- 72eabc71a825d8174d8e430d7155d76d20679b3ef78ddca5ce101e8154f207c7:0
- 72eabc71a825d8174d8e430d7155d76d20679b3ef78ddca5ce101e8154f207c7:1
value 19490126
address 1GNjp3jHR3NL3xoXBFkYRHMNfijrchpH2Q
value 19959874
address 3BMEXGGKu2JsFrAyp3T52ayJW2c5abzALr